Workshops include improv, Lego animation, DJ-ing, music and drawing

A new monthly arts program, Logan Center Family Saturdays, begins Saturday, January 12, 2012 at the Reva and David Logan Center for the arts. The first program includes interactive arts workshops (for ages 2-14) presented in partnership with local artists and arts organizations, academic departments, and student organizations. Subsequent Logan Center Family Saturdays will include family-friendly matinee concerts organized by University of Chicago Presents, a preeminent music series.

January 12 workshops include improv, Lego animation, DJ-ing, music, and drawing. There will be no concert performances January 12. See below for more details. The Logan Center is located at The University of Chicago, 60th Street and Drexel Avenue (915 East 60th Street), Chicago, IL.

“Logan Center Family Saturdays is an important component of our efforts to engage our neighbors through opportunities for artistic education and exploration,” said Emily Lansana, Associate Director of Community Arts Engagement. “We hope to provide a diverse range of artistic experiences for families."
